The Clearly Furman campaign sets out to make the full promise of the university real.

 

Britany V. Bonilla-Martinez ’24 hopes to become a physician assistant who helps to address health inequities experienced by various patient populations. Jonathan Luines ’26 has just started college, but his interests are already leading him toward entrepreneurship. And Addison Smith ’22, who was deeply involved in the Heller Service Corps, is now headed to Duke Law School. 

All of them benefited from the vision and generosity of the Furman family, those among us who see that gifts to Furman create unmatched opportunities for students and faculty and, in turn, help each generation to shape a better world. In this special campaign issue of Furman magazine, get to know these students and learn about investments that have helped to advance our goals by serving the distinct priorities of Clearly Furman, the Campaign for Our Third Century. From scholarships to athletics to faculty excellence to university facilities, the rewards of giving to Furman surround us. 

“Furman’s mission is to challenge and support lifelong learners through rigorous inquiry, transformative experiences, and deep reflection to lead lives of meaning and consequence,” says Vice President for Development Heidi McCrory. “Through Clearly Furman, the most significant comprehensive campaign in our history, we have the opportunity to support generations of students to develop their potential and, through them, positively impact the world. Every philanthropic gift is an act of optimism, and this is our moment to shape a brighter future for us all.” 

One purpose of the campaign is to make strategic investments to continue to strengthen Furman, which also makes the university more competitive, says Robert Hill ’83, a major donor to Furman, member of the Board of Trustees, and co-chair of the campaign with his wife, Margaret Platt Hill ’83. 

“Furman needs to make sure we’re doing the right things to continue to make this a place of prestige and interest,” he says. Hill also emphasizes the importance of serving students. 

“There are a lot of support activities that are part of the campaign, but at the top of the list, we’ve got to remember that the students are here for a reason,” he says. “And we’ve got to have a real service mentality. I think the campaign’s broad focus will help serve our students better than we ever have.”

CLEARLY FURMAN, THE CAMPAIGN FOR OUR THIRD CENTURY 

Our Campaign Goals 

STRENGTHEN academic opportunity and excellence through scholarships for students, designated funding for great teaching, and innovative academic programs. 

SUPPORT every student’s growth and personal vision through our intentional Pathways two-year advising program, meaningful community engagement and internship opportunities, and intensive career preparation. 

BOOST student wellness and well-being, including ensuring that Furman is maximally inclusive for students of every life experience. 

ENHANCE athletic competitiveness and leadership through investments in Paladin student-athletes, teams, facilities, coaches and training programs. 

EXPAND the hands-on learning and career preparation available for students through our four exceptional and distinctive institutes and all they offer for academic opportunity, faculty research, and state and national impact. 

LIFT our annual fund into a powerful recurring resource for bold and opportunistic investments in new areas of excellence as they arise across our people, programs and physical spaces.
